The phrase "are collaborating in this" is correct and usable in written English.
It can be used when discussing joint efforts or teamwork on a specific project or task.
Example: "The two companies are collaborating in this initiative to promote sustainable practices in the industry."
Alternatives: "are working together on this" or "are partnering in this effort."
